The fire, which broke out at around 1.30pm, quickly engulfed the home. It is believed the elderly man, who is aged around 90, jumped from the balcony of the home to escape the flames. It is not known at this time if there was anyone also in the home at the time.
A Rural Fire Brigade spokesman said the building was well alight when local brigades arrived, with paramedics treating an elderly man.
"Brigades are still fighting the fire and will have to wait until the integrity of the structure is checked before entering the home and searching for anyone else who might have been in the home," he said.
A rescue helicopter landed at the nearby Michael Cronin Oval to transport the man to hospital.
